Можливо, виникає проблема Bonjour. Замість того, щоб переглядати його або натискати на посилання на бічній панелі вікна Finder, спробуйте підключитись явно до IP-адреси машини, використовуючи "Go & gt; Підключення до сервера ..." (Cmd-K) у Finder. Якщо ви все одно показуєте власні файли таким чином, спробуйте виправити несправність Bonjour за допомогою dns-sd(1)
подібний інструмент командного рядка:
По-перше, використовуйте -B Огляд для служби AFP. Після того, як список заповнюється, і ви побачите список машин, які вас цікавлять ("Моя погана служба AFP" у наведеному нижче прикладі), Ctrl-C
з dns-sd
.
$ dns-sd -B _afpovertcp._tcp локальний Перегляд для _afpovertcp._tcp.local
Тимчасова мітка A / R Флаг, якщо ім'я типу служби служби домену
9: 30: 13.776 Додайте 2 6 місцевих. _afpovertcp._tcp. Моя погана служба AFP ^ C
Тепер використовуйте -L для Подивіться хост і порт, на якому працює служба AFP, яка вам потрібна. Знову вам доведеться Ctrl-C
з dns-sd
.
$ dns-sd -L "Моя погана служба AFP" _afpovertcp._tcp local Шукати в службі My Bad AFP Service._afpovertcp._tcp.local
9: 30: 33.221 Мій Бад 032АФП 032Сервіс. можна отримати на сторінці My-Bad-AFP-Service.local.:548 (інтерфейс 6) ^ C
Тепер використовуйте -Q, щоб виконати локальний Multicast DNS Запит для імені комп'ютера, на якому розміщено дану службу, щоб дізнатися, яку IP-адресу ви повернете.
$ dns-sd -Q My-Bad-AFP-Service.local Мітка часу A / R Прапори, якщо ім'я T C Rdata
9: 31: 00.677 Додати 2 6 My-Bad-AFP-Service.local. 1 1 10.0.1.1 ^ C
Нарешті, подивіться, яку IP-адресу ви повернули, і переконайтеся, що вона є правильною IP-адресою для цільової машини, а не петльовою адресою, як 127.0.0.1 або вашою адресою клієнтської машини або іншою адресою, яка якось стосується вашого клієнта та не цільової машини.